Friends are so important to have! They double your joy and half your sorrow. They add much value to your life! Listen to the words of the Wise One concerning friendship and the value they add:

Pleasantness:

Proverbs 29:9 Perfume and incense bring joy to the heart, and the pleasantness of one's friends springs from his earnest counsel. (NIV).

Protection:

Proverbs 29:6 Wounds from a friend can be trusted...(Friends tells you when you have something on your face! It still embrasses you but they want you to look good!)

Value:

Proverbs 27:17 As iron sharpens iron, so a friend sharpens a friend. (NLT)

I thank God for my friends! They are the best! Time has enriched our love for each other! I encourage each of you to take time for your friends! Work on your relationships! Find friends who share the same passion as you do and be faithful to them!
